Kia Soul Forums :: Kia Soul Owners banner


    Do you hear squeal or screech when braking? Do you feel it takes your vehicle longer to stop? Well, it's high time to check your brakes then. And if there is any noticeable damage, like cracks, grooves, heat spots or rust, don't waste time and replace the worn-out brake components as soon as...
  2. Soul Tire & Wheel (Gen 1)
    Although they may be offset by my high speed glovebox.